Egg replacer / Binding agent: Chickpea flour is very absorbent and can be used successfully as an egg replacer in vegan cooking or when avoiding eggs for allergy sufferers. When mixed with equal quantities of water, it can be used to replace eggs in a recipe, much like chia seeds and flaxseed. The key to making good farinata is to let the batter rest—ideally four or more hours. This allows the chickpea flour to absorb the liquid resulting in farinata that is custardy and not dry. Also known as garbanzo bean flour, chickpea flour is made by grinding dried chickpeas into a powder. Chickpea flour is high in protein and fiber and is useful for binding ingredients. Heat a skillet or griddle on the stove over medium heat.Chickpea flour is handy to make crust for pizzas, breads and even desserts if you are using other flavors that overpower chickpeas, such as chocolate. They mix well with pumpkin or bananas for fruity breads. You probably don’t want to replace more than about one-fourth of the flour in your recipes with chickpea flour. Energy (kcal) 356.04.Chickpea flour cooks and bakes better when you give the batter about 10 minutes to rest before cooking. This allows the flour to soak up the moisture and fully hydrate, producing a better flavor and texture. Be sure to add the liquid slowly and stir well with a whisk when using chickpea flour to get out all of the clumps.Sautéed vegetables. Thickener for Soups: Instead of using flour or another starch to thicken a soup, stir in a little finely-ground chickpea flour. It absorbs liquids without clumping and adds a mellow, buttery taste to soups. Chickpea flour is pretty high in protein, at 5 grams per ¼ cup, but soy flour takes the cake at 12 grams per ¼ cup, making it one of the highest protein flours out there. If...Chickpea flour provides a dense texture, a nutty flavor, and a higher nutritional profile, making it an excellent choice for savory dishes and protein-packed recipes. On the other hand, arrowroot flour offers a neutral taste, light texture, and versatility in gluten-free baking and as a thickening agent. Find out the benefits, uses, and tips for this gluten-free flour option. The flour that's sold as chickpea flour is made from whole, unhulled chickpeas. This means that the skins haven't been removed. The resulting flour is a little coarser and slightly darker in color.Feb 16, 2023 · Hand method.
